1997 CENSUS OF AGRICULTURE HIGHLIGHTS OF AGRICULTURE: 1997 AND 1992 SANGAMON COUNTY, ILLINOIS Item ALL FARMS 1997 1992 Farms .........................number.. 993 1 046 Land in farms ..................acres.. 466 956 446 750 Average size of farm .......acres.. 470 427 Value of land and buildings@1: Average per farm .........dollars.. 1 165 061 868 047 Average per acre .........dollars.. 2 570 2 123 Estimated market value of all machinery and equipment@1 Average per farm .........dollars.. 117 659 88 043 Farms by size: 1 to 9 acres ........................ 92 106 10 to 49 acres ...................... 220 216 50 to 179 acres ..................... 207 194 180 to 499 acres .................... 165 210 500 to 999 acres .................... 163 188 1,000 acres or more ................. 146 132 Total cropland .................farms.. 924 967 acres.. 436 440 413 834 Harvested cropland ...........farms.. 857 927 acres.. 419 110 390 699 Irrigated land .................farms.. 13 19 acres.. 394 335 Market value of agricultural products sold................$1,000.. 162 564 137 833 Average per farm .........dollars.. 163 710 131 772 Crops, including nursery and greenhouse crops............$1,000.. 144 018 113 767 Livestock, poultry, and their products....................$1,000.. 18 547 24 066 Farms by value of sales: Less than $2,500 .................... 169 132 $2,500 to $4,999 .................... 77 86 $5,000 to $9,999 .................... 90 95 $10,000 to $24,999 .................. 100 133 $25,000 to $49,999 .................. 97 92 $50,000 to $99,999 .................. 87 108 $100,000 or more .................... 373 400 Total farm production expenses.$1,000.. 95 225 83 571 Average per farm .........dollars.. 95 800 79 896 Operators by principal occupation: Farming ............................. 600 700 Other ............................... 393 346 Operators by days worked off farm: Any ................................. 471 466 200 days or more ................... 311 287 Livestock and poultry: Cattle and calves inventory...farms.. 293 334 number.. 12 098 13 748 Beef cows ..................farms.. 231 286 number.. 5 211 5 947 Milk cows ..................farms.. 13 8 number.. 600 194 Cattle and calves sold .......farms.. 287 321 number.. 6 599 7 375 Hogs and pigs inventory ......farms.. 73 138 number.. 69 197 74 258 Hogs and pigs sold ...........farms.. 70 145 number.. 104 196 127 831 Sheep and lambs inventory ....farms.. 27 52 number.. 794 1 522 Layers and pullets 13 weeks old and older inventory.............farms.. 30 30 number.. (D) (D) Broilers and other meat-type chickens sold...............farms.. 2 1 number.. (D) (D) Selected crops harvested: Corn for grain or seed .......farms.. 662 751 acres.. 210 017 197 651 bushels.. 29 748 901 32 314 473 Corn for sil or green chop....farms.. 9 23 acres.. 175 1 862 tons, green.. 2 300 26 468 Wheat for grain ..............farms.. 98 95 acres.. 2 986 3 198 bushels.. 180 089 179 767 Soybeans for beans ...........farms.. 643 733 acres.. 201 881 184 145 bushels.. 8 804 263 8 892 090 Hay-alf, other, wild, silage..farms.. 264 278 acres.. 5 800 6 029 tons, dry.. 16 386 16 339 Vegetables harvested..........farms.. 10 13 acres.. 95 67 @1Data are based on a sample of farms. Legend: - Represents zero (D) Withheld to avoid disclosing data for individual farms (X) Not applicable (Z) Less than half the unit shown (NA) Not available Source: 1997 Census of Agriculture, Volume 1 Geographic Area Series, "Table 1. County Summary Highlights: 1997." This electronic series presents summary statistics for each county and State together with comparable data from the 1992 census. The items included are the same for all States and counties, except selected crops harvested, which vary by State. Data for 1997 and 1992 are directly comparable for acreage and inventories. Dollar values have not been adjusted for changes in price levels. You can obtain the Volume 1 Geographic Area Series from the National Technical Information Service.
